Why Morocco's Energy Storage Market Is Booming

Morocco has emerged as a leader in renewable energy adoption across North Africa, with solar and wind projects driving demand for power storage boxes. The country aims to generate 52% of its electricity from renewables by 2030, creating massive opportunities for battery energy storage system (BESS) manufacturers. This article ranks top Morocco power storage box manufacturers while analyzing market trends, technological innovations, and buyer considerations.

Key Growth Drivers

  • Government incentives for solar/wind hybrid projects
  • Falling lithium-ion battery prices (down 18% since 2022)
  • Increasing blackout prevention needs in commercial sectors

Buyer's Guide: 3 Must-Check Features

1. Temperature Tolerance

Morocco's temperature extremes demand batteries that operate flawlessly from -10°C to 50°C. Look for LiFePO4 batteries with ceramic separators.

2. Scalability Options

Top-ranked manufacturers offer "pay-as-you-grow" systems where you can start with 10kWh and expand to 1MWh without replacing core components.

3. Smart Monitoring

Real-time apps showing:

  • State of charge
  • Cycle counts
  • Remote troubleshooting

FAQ: Morocco Energy Storage Solutions

What's the lifespan of typical systems?

Quality lithium systems last 10–15 years with 80% capacity retention.

Are government subsidies available?

Yes – the Moroccan Agency for Sustainable Energy offers 15–30% rebates for commercial storage projects.

How to verify manufacturer claims?

Request:

  • Third-party test reports
  • Client references in similar climates
  • Factory audit results
